Where can I get free sand bags? This is a common question among those preparing for natural disasters or flood situations. Sand bags are an essential tool for protecting homes and properties from rising water levels. However, purchasing them can be quite expensive, especially during emergencies. In this article, we will explore various sources where you can obtain free sand bags to help you stay prepared without breaking the bank.

1. Local Government or Emergency Management Agencies

One of the primary sources for free sand bags is your local government or emergency management agencies. These organizations often have sand bags available for residents to use during flood events. To obtain free sand bags from these sources, you may need to fill out a request form or contact them directly. Keep in mind that availability can be limited, and it’s best to check with your local government well in advance of a potential flood event.

2. Community Organizations

Community organizations, such as non-profits, religious groups, and local chapters of national organizations, often have sand bags available for free. These groups may distribute them to those in need or offer them for a small donation. Contacting local organizations or searching for community bulletin boards can help you find free sand bags in your area.

3. Hardware Stores

Some hardware stores may offer free sand bags during certain times, such as during flood season or in response to a local emergency. It’s worth calling around to your local hardware stores to inquire about any free sand bag offers or discounts. Additionally, some stores may sell sand bags at a reduced price during these times.

4. Online Resources

The internet is a vast resource for finding free sand bags. Social media platforms, online forums, and local community websites often have information about free sand bags. You can join groups or forums dedicated to disaster preparedness and ask for recommendations or tips on where to find free sand bags. Additionally, some websites offer directories of local resources, including free sand bags.

5. Recycled or Used Sand Bags

If you’re unable to find free or discounted new sand bags, consider looking for recycled or used ones. You can check local online classifieds, such as Craigslist or Facebook Marketplace, for people selling or giving away used sand bags. This is an eco-friendly option and can save you money.

Remember, the availability of free sand bags may vary depending on your location and the current emergency situation. It’s crucial to plan ahead and stay informed about local resources to ensure you have the necessary protection for your home and property.
